diff options
author | Yang Tse <yangsita@gmail.com> | 2010-01-23 13:53:33 +0000 |
---|---|---|
committer | Yang Tse <yangsita@gmail.com> | 2010-01-23 13:53:33 +0000 |
commit | 597ad5a2ce99b8e74c32f7ead13581d2e9b23155 (patch) | |
tree | cc76ff812255c55f4d5263386be055f157ebe1a3 /lib/url.c | |
parent | 703fa98a487948dd8746c4a82b7d657042426134 (diff) |
adjust preprocessor symbol definition check relative to resolver specialty
Diffstat (limited to 'lib/url.c')
-rw-r--r-- | lib/url.c | 5 |
1 files changed, 3 insertions, 2 deletions
@@ -2489,12 +2489,13 @@ static void conn_free(struct connectdata *conn) Curl_llist_destroy(conn->done_pipe, NULL); /* possible left-overs from the async name resolvers */ -#if defined(USE_ARES) +#if defined(CURLRES_ASYNCH) Curl_safefree(conn->async.hostname); Curl_safefree(conn->async.os_specific); -#elif defined(CURLRES_THREADED) +#if defined(CURLRES_THREADED) Curl_destroy_thread_data(&conn->async); #endif +#endif Curl_free_ssl_config(&conn->ssl_config); |